java.awt.FileDialog.setMultipleMode()方法的使用及代码示例

x33g5p2x  于2022-01-19 转载在 其他  
字(2.8k)|赞(0)|评价(0)|浏览(127)

本文整理了Java中java.awt.FileDialog.setMultipleMode()方法的一些代码示例,展示了FileDialog.setMultipleMode()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。FileDialog.setMultipleMode()方法的具体详情如下:
包路径:java.awt.FileDialog
类名称:FileDialog
方法名:setMultipleMode

FileDialog.setMultipleMode介绍

暂无

代码示例

代码示例来源:origin: redwarp/9-Patch-Resizer

fileDialog.setMultipleMode(true);
fileDialog.setTitle(Localization.get("image_types"));

代码示例来源:origin: chewiebug/GCViewer

public void actionPerformed(final ActionEvent e) {
  if(OSXSupport.isOSX()) {
    // there is no way to show a checkbox on the native dialog so
    // open a new window instead
    FileDialog dialog = new FileDialog(gcViewer, LocalisationHelper.getString("fileopen_dialog_title"), FileDialog.LOAD);
    dialog.setMultipleMode(true);
    dialog.setVisible(true);
    // dialog.setFilenameFilter doesn't do much on OSX
    openFiles(dialog.getFiles(), false);
    dialog.dispose();
    return;
  }
  openFileView.setShowAddCheckBox(gcViewer.getSelectedGCDocument() != null);
  // TODO SWINGWORKER: open at last openposition (directory)
  final int val = openFileView.showOpenDialog(gcViewer);
  if (val == JFileChooser.APPROVE_OPTION) {
    openFiles(openFileView.getSelectedFiles(), openFileView.isAddCheckBoxSelected());
  }
}

代码示例来源:origin: org.gosu-lang.gosu/gosu-editor

public void openProject()
{
 FileDialog fc = new FileDialog( EditorUtilities.frameForComponent( this ), "Open Project", FileDialog.LOAD );
 fc.setDirectory( getProject().getProjectDir().getAbsolutePath() );
 fc.setMultipleMode( false );
 fc.setFile( "*.prj" );
 fc.setVisible( true );
 String selectedFile = fc.getFile();
 if( selectedFile != null )
 {
  File prjFile = new File( fc.getDirectory(), selectedFile );
  if( prjFile.isFile() )
  {
   File projectDir = prjFile.getParentFile();
   openProject( projectDir );
  }
 }
}

代码示例来源:origin: sc.fiji/Trainable_Segmentation

"Select file(s) to classify", FileDialog.LOAD );
fd.setDirectory( dir );
fd.setMultipleMode( true );

代码示例来源:origin: fiji/Trainable_Segmentation

"Select file(s) to classify", FileDialog.LOAD );
fd.setDirectory( dir );
fd.setMultipleMode( true );

代码示例来源:origin: eu.mihosoft.vrl/vrl

FileDialog fd = new FileDialog((JFrame) VSwingUtil.
    getTopmostParent(parent), "Open Files", FileDialog.LOAD);
fd.setMultipleMode(true);
System.setProperty("apple.awt.fileDialogForDirectories", "false");

代码示例来源:origin: org.gosu-lang.gosu/gosu-lab

public void openExperiment()
{
 FileDialog fc = new FileDialog( EditorUtilities.frameForComponent( this ), "Open Experiment", FileDialog.LOAD );
 fc.setDirectory( PathUtil.getAbsolutePathName( getExperiment().getExperimentDir() ) );
 fc.setMultipleMode( false );
 fc.setFile( "*.prj" );
 fc.setVisible( true );
 String selectedFile = fc.getFile();
 if( selectedFile != null )
 {
  Path prjFile = PathUtil.create( fc.getDirectory(), selectedFile );
  if( PathUtil.isFile( prjFile ) )
  {
   Path experimentDir = prjFile.getParent();
   openExperiment( experimentDir );
  }
 }
}

相关文章